
Neelam stone, with its velvety blue allure, has been captivating hearts for centuries. This mesmerizing gemstone is a variety of corundum, renowned for its intense blue color due to the presence of trace elements like iron and titanium. Physical Characteristics
Neelam stone's allure is not just skin deep. With a hardness of 9 on the Mohs scale, it exhibits excellent durability, making it suitable for various jewelry types. Its color ranges from deep royal blue to cornflower blue, often enhanced through heat treatment. Inclusions, known as silk, can add uniqueness to each stone, creating a mesmerizing visual effect known as asterism.

Selecting the Perfect Neelam Stone
Choosing the right Neelam stone requires careful consideration. Factors such as color, clarity, cut, and carat weight play a pivotal role. A deep, vibrant blue color with minimal inclusions is highly prized. The stone's cut should optimize its brilliance, while size and weight can affect both aesthetics and cost.

Famous Neelam Stones in History
Throughout history, several legendary Neelam stones have graced the world stage. One of the most renowned is the Star of India, a remarkable blue sapphire with a captivating asterism. Its journey from Sri Lanka to the American Museum of Natural History is a testament to the stone's enduring allure.
